Apple shares fall in Frankfurt after tariff warning, trims buyback

LONDON, May 2 (Reuters) - Apple shares listed in Frankfurt AAPL.F dropped in early trade on Friday a day after the tech giant trimmed its share buyback program by $10 billion and said tariffs could add about $900 million in costs this quarter.

Its Frankfurt shares were last down 3% AAPL.F.
